Output 63436f2017957ca0b76c0911fe077a1d7811a23506222d970caf7415dbcc8fa6:0

value
26220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f85337aa213d63ac271f953401aadf183ac1e570 OP_EQUAL
address
3QL3CAdHgV3dFofwMWAnkjUCto1ydBn9TU
transaction
63436f2017957ca0b76c0911fe077a1d7811a23506222d970caf7415dbcc8fa6
spent
true